在linux系统中,syslog是一个用于记录系统消息和错误信息的日志系统。通过分析syslog,可以检测到许多异常行为。以下是一些建议来帮助您检测异常行为:
实时监控syslog: 使用tail -f /var/log/syslog(或相应的日志文件)实时查看系统日志。这有助于您快速发现任何异常或可疑活动。
使用grep搜索特定关键字: 使用grep命令搜索特定的关键字或短语,例如 “error”、“failed”、“denied” 等,以找到与异常行为相关的日志条目。例如:
grep -i "error" /var/log/syslog
使用日志分析工具: 使用日志分析工具(如Logwatch、Logcheck或ELK Stack)来自动分析syslog并生成报告。这些工具可以帮助您识别异常行为并提醒您采取相应措施。
设置日志级别: 根据需要调整syslog的日志级别。较高的日志级别可能会导致更详细的日志记录,从而更容易检测异常行为。例如,将rsyslog的日志级别设置为debug:
sudo sed -i 's/^#\(.*console.*\)$/!\1/' /etc/rsyslog.conf sudo systemctl restart rsyslog
创建自定义日志规则: 根据您的需求创建自定义日志规则,以便更好地监控特定事件或行为。例如,您可以创建一个规则来监控失败的SSH登录尝试:
:msg, contains, "Failed password" /var/log/auth.log & stop
定期审查日志: 定期审查syslog以检查任何异常或可疑活动。这有助于确保您的系统安全并防止潜在问题。
设置警报: 使用工具(如Fail2Ban)设置警报,以便在检测到异常行为时立即通知您。这可以帮助您快速响应潜在的安全威胁。
通过遵循这些建议,您将能够更有效地检测和分析Linux系统中的异常行为。
以上就是Linux syslog如何检测异常行为的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号